Mount Edgcumbe House was originaly built in the mid 1500s as the home of the Earls of Mount Edgcumbe and was built to take advantage of the wonderful situation and views. It is set in 865 acres of country park and formal gardens. The Mount Edgcumbe Country Park was the earliest landscaped park in Cornwall. Today it is made up of Grade I listed gardens and 55 Grade II and II* listed structures. In 1971 the house together with was sold to Cornwall County and Plymouth City Councils. The house is now beautifully restored to the 18th century style, in keeping with the furniture and family treasures it holds, all of which have family connections.
